Key Elements of Proper Technique
When it comes to exercise execution, there are several key elements to focus on:
- Posture: Maintaining good posture throughout the exercise helps prevent injury and optimizes muscle activation. Pay attention to your spine alignment, shoulders, and pelvis position.
- Breathing: Proper breathing technique ensures oxygen supply to the muscles and enhances performance. Coordinate your breathing with the exertion phase of the exercise.
- Range of Motion: Performing exercises through a full range of motion engages the muscles more effectively and improves flexibility.
- Stability: Maintaining stability and control during movements is crucial for proper technique. Activate the core muscles to stabilize your body and avoid unnecessary movements.
By mastering these key elements, you can enhance the quality of your workouts and optimize your results. Remember that proper technique should always take precedence over the amount of weight lifted or the speed of the movement.

Anatomy of Proper Technique
Let’s take a closer look at how proper technique impacts specific exercises:
Exercise Type | Key Technique Points |
---|---|
Squats | Maintain a neutral spine, engage the core, distribute weight evenly through the feet, and descend until the thighs are parallel to the ground. |
Push-Ups | Keep the body in a straight line, engage the core and glutes, lower the chest to elbow level, and press back up without locking the elbows. |
Deadlifts | Start with a hip-width stance, maintain a neutral spine, hinge at the hips, keep the barbell close to the body, and engage the glutes and hamstrings to stand up. |
Understanding the proper technique for each exercise type empowers you to train safely, efficiently, and effectively. Incorporate these principles into your workouts to optimize your performance and achieve your fitness goals.

Common Mistakes to Avoid
When it comes to exercise, there are common mistakes that many people make, hindering their progress and compromising their form. By identifying and avoiding these errors, you can maintain exercise precision and maximize your workout potential. We’ve highlighted the most common mistakes below, along with practical tips to help you steer clear of them.
1. Poor Posture and Alignment
Incorrect posture and alignment during exercises can significantly impact their effectiveness. Common errors include rounding the back during deadlifts, leaning forward excessively during squats, and hunching the shoulders during push-ups. To avoid these mistakes, focus on maintaining a neutral spine, engaging your core, and keeping your shoulders down and back.
2. Overloading and Sacrificing Form
Pushing yourself too hard by lifting excessive weight or performing too many reps can lead to compromising your form. It’s essential to prioritize proper technique over the amount of weight lifted. Start with a weight that allows you to maintain good form throughout the exercise and gradually increase the intensity as your strength and form improve.
3. Neglecting Proper Breathing Technique
Many people underestimate the importance of proper breathing technique during exercise. Improper breathing can lead to decreased oxygen intake, reduced energy, and compromised form. Remember to inhale during the eccentric phase (the lowering phase) and exhale during the concentric phase (the exertion phase) of each exercise to optimize your performance.
4. Relying on Momentum Instead of Muscles
Using momentum to perform exercises instead of relying on the targeted muscles is a common mistake. This can diminish the effectiveness of the exercise and increase the risk of injury. Focus on slow and controlled movements, emphasizing the contraction and extension of the targeted muscle groups, rather than relying on momentum or swinging motions.
Mistake | Consequence | Solution |
---|---|---|
Poor Posture and Alignment | Reduced muscle engagement and increased risk of injury | Focus on maintaining proper posture, engaging core muscles, and following exercise cues or demonstrations |
Overloading and Sacrificing Form | Compromised form, increased risk of injury, and reduced effectiveness of the exercise | Start with appropriate weights and gradually increase intensity while maintaining proper form |
Neglecting Proper Breathing Technique | Decreased oxygen intake, reduced energy, and compromised form | Practice proper breathing by inhaling during the eccentric phase and exhaling during the concentric phase |
Relying on Momentum Instead of Muscles | Diminished exercise effectiveness and increased risk of injury | Focus on slow and controlled movements, emphasizing muscle contraction and extension |
5. Ignoring Warm-up and Cool-down
Avoiding warm-up and cool-down exercises is a common mistake that can lead to muscle strains, stiffness, and reduced performance. Always include a proper warm-up to prepare your muscles for exercise and a cool-down to facilitate recovery and reduce post-workout soreness.
6. Lack of Flexibility and Mobility Training
Many individuals overlook the importance of flexibility and mobility training, which can lead to limited range of motion and increased risk of injury. Incorporate exercises that promote flexibility and mobility, such as stretching, yoga, and foam rolling, into your fitness routine to enhance overall performance.

Mind-Muscle Connection
When it comes to achieving exercise precision, the mind-muscle connection plays a vital role in maximizing your workout potential. This connection refers to the ability to mentally focus on and actively engage specific muscle groups during exercises.
The science behind the mind-muscle connection is fascinating. Research suggests that by actively directing your attention to the targeted muscle and visualizing its contraction, you can enhance muscle activation and recruitment. This heightened focus allows for greater control over the movement and results in more efficient and effective workouts.
Strengthening Your Mind-Muscle Connection
Here are some practical tips to strengthen your mind-muscle connection:
- Visualize the muscle working: Before performing an exercise, take a moment to imagine the muscle contracting and working throughout the movement. This visualization can improve your ability to activate and engage the specific muscle group.
- Focus on the muscle sensation: Pay attention to the sensations you feel in the targeted muscle during the exercise. Try to isolate and feel the muscle working as you perform each rep.
- Control the movement: Slow down the pace of your movements and focus on maintaining control throughout the entire range of motion. This deliberate tempo enhances your mind-muscle connection and ensures optimal muscle activation.
- Use cues and imagery: Incorporate verbal cues or mental imagery that helps you visualize and connect with the targeted muscle. For example, thinking of squeezing a lemon with your chest during a chest press exercise can enhance the activation of the chest muscles.
By implementing these strategies, you can cultivate a stronger mind-muscle connection, which in turn improves exercise precision and amplifies the benefits of your workouts.
